Nutrition Facts per 100g
| Water | 6.6 | G |
| Energy | 576 | KCAL |
| Protein | 6.2 | G |
| Total lipid (fat) | 50.0 | G |
| Carbohydrate, by difference | 33.5 | G |
| Cholesterol | 0 | MG |
| Vitamin C, total ascorbic acid | 15.5 | MG |
| Thiamin | 0.30 | MG |
| Riboflavin | 0.37 | MG |
| Niacin | 0.88 | MG |
| Vitamin B-6 | 0.68 | MG |
| Folate, total | 113 | UG |
| Vitamin B-12 | 0 | UG |
| Vitamin A, RAE | 0 | UG |
| Calcium, Ca | 1.0 | MG |
| Iron, Fe | 2.5 | MG |
| Magnesium, Mg | 0 | MG |
| Phosphorus, P | 0 | MG |
| Potassium, K | 1017 | MG |
| Sodium, Na | 38.0 | MG |
| Zinc, Zn | 0.36 | MG |
| Copper, Cu | 0.67 | MG |
| Manganese, Mn | 1.3 | MG |
| Energy | 2410 | kJ |
| Ash | 3.7 | G |
| Pantothenic acid | 0.93 | MG |
| Folic acid | 0 | UG |
| Folate, food | 113 | UG |
| Folate, DFE | 113 | UG |
| Retinol | 0 | UG |
| Vitamin A, IU | 0 | IU |
| Fatty acids, total saturated | 5.7 | G |
| SFA 14:0 | 0.06 | G |
| SFA 16:0 | 3.6 | G |
| SFA 18:0 | 1.2 | G |
| Fatty acids, total monounsaturated | 21.9 | G |
| MUFA 16:1 | 0.29 | G |
| MUFA 18:1 | 18.8 | G |
| MUFA 20:1 | 2.8 | G |
| Fatty acids, total polyunsaturated | 20.1 | G |
| PUFA 18:2 | 18.4 | G |
| PUFA 18:3 | 1.7 | G |
| Tryptophan | 0.07 | G |
| Threonine | 0.22 | G |
| Isoleucine | 0.24 | G |
| Leucine | 0.37 | G |
| Lysine | 0.37 | G |
| Methionine | 0.15 | G |
| Cystine | 0.20 | G |
| Phenylalanine | 0.26 | G |
| Tyrosine | 0.17 | G |
| Valine | 0.35 | G |
| Arginine | 0.44 | G |
| Histidine | 0.17 | G |
| Alanine | 0.41 | G |
| Aspartic acid | 1.1 | G |
| Glutamic acid | 0.80 | G |
| Glycine | 0.32 | G |
| Proline | 0.33 | G |
| Serine | 0.31 | G |
